35-Year-Old Worcester Man Arrested on Drug Charges

By TWIW Staff | September 16, 2021
Last Updated: September 16, 2021

WORCESTER – Worcester Police arrested a man on an outstanding warrant for cocaine charges Thursday, September 16, and found heroin in his possession during the arrest.

Officers part of the Worcester Police Vice Squad were around Cambridge Street when they observed a man known to have an outstanding warrant at around 1 PM.

Carlos Gomez-Torres, 35, of Worcester, pulled over on McKeon Road after police engaged in a vehicle stop.

Gomez-Torres does not have an active driver’s license and there is a warrant for his arrest for Trafficking in Cocaine.

After placing Gomez-Torres under arrest, officers located heroin in his possession. He will face an additional charge of Trafficking in Heroin over 200 Grams.
